[X86] Fix Uses/Defs lists for INS, OUTS, SCAS, CMPS, LODS
[oota-llvm.git] / lib / Target / X86 / X86InstrSystem.td
index 36ea4150ae3f736af2310b4f85cc6ee93b0f89f9..9d3aa1c9102641e49d57fd96c4da642580f68c0e 100644 (file)
@@ -116,12 +116,6 @@ let Uses = [EAX] in
 def OUT32ir : Ii8<0xE7, RawFrm, (outs), (ins i8imm:$port),
                   "out{l}\t{%eax, $port|$port, eax}", [], IIC_OUT_IR>, OpSize32;
 
-def IN8  : I<0x6C, RawFrmDst, (outs dstidx8:$dst), (ins),
-             "insb\t{%dx, $dst|$dst, dx}", [], IIC_INS>;
-def IN16 : I<0x6D, RawFrmDst, (outs dstidx16:$dst), (ins),
-             "insw\t{%dx, $dst|$dst, dx}", [], IIC_INS>,  OpSize16;
-def IN32 : I<0x6D, RawFrmDst, (outs dstidx32:$dst), (ins),
-             "ins{l|d}\t{%dx, $dst|$dst, dx}", [], IIC_INS>, OpSize32;
 } // SchedRW
 
 //===----------------------------------------------------------------------===//